  1. Hi guys, Im having a problem setting up my wireless home network. I have a Belkin Wireless G Router, connected wirelessly to a new Acer Laptop (which I am using now). This connection works perfectly, not come across any problems with it. I have set up WPA2 security on the router, and this laptop connects fine. The problem comes in when I am trying to connect my desktop PC wirelessly to the network. I have a ZyXEL wireless USB adapter, installed the software & drivers etc, all went through fine. Plugged it in, it lights up, so I go through the connection procedures, it searches and finds my network successfully. I ask to connect, it asks for the security password, entered correctly, gets a connection, but then shows up as limited or no connectivity. When I check the details it says the network did not assign a network address. I checked the password etc, and according to the router settings, it has given the computer an IP address etc, but still no joy. I have tried using it without the software, letting windows manage the settings, but I get exactly the same problems. Does anyone have any suggestions on how to sort this out? Cheers

  5. Hi, I've done a quick search, but not quite found what i'm after. Fabia 1.4 8v (MPi) 1. I had the problem with my PAS not working properly after start-up, so I took it back to the garage to sort it while its still in its 1 month warranty. They gave it a new battery and said that should be sorted. Unfortunatly its not, it still has the same problem, so should I take it back for them to look at the PAS sensor thingy? I dont get any warning lights on the dash, never did, just the heavy steering in the first few mins after start-up. 2. I had an intermittant metallic scraping coming from my rear drum brakes, so while it was in the garage, I got them to have a look. The mechanic said it was just a build up of rust in the brackes, so he cleaned it out, and it was fine on the way home. This was done last thursday (8 Nov). Annoyingly the scraping has come back already (noticed yesterday 10 Nov), and is just as bad as it was before. Is this something more than simple rust, or would it make more sense to have parts replaced? I Hope some one can help me with these problems, so I can get them sorted under warranty before it runs out on the 25th Nov. Cheers Chaos306
